Apparently, there are 45 Earth-like planets!
Scientists at Cornell University (USA) have identified 45 planets outside our solar system that are suitable for sustaining life. They revealed this information based on data regarding over 6,000 planets currently held by NASA. They analyzed how each planet receives energy from its host star—a crucial factor for the presence of liquid water on its surface. Among these, a planet named TRAPPIST-1 is located at a distance of 40 light-years.
